A property manager's fiduciary duty to the property owner includes:

AMaximizing occupancy at any rent level the manager chooses
BActing in the owner's best financial interests and properly accounting for all funds✓ Correct
CAllowing all tenants to sublet without owner approval
DSetting rental rates based on the manager's personal opinion only

Explanation

A property manager, as the owner's agent, owes fiduciary duties including loyalty, care, and accounting — meaning all funds must be properly handled and reported, and decisions made in the owner's best interest.
